Riga: The Affordable Gem of European Christmas Markets

In Europe, one can experience the enchanting charm of Christmas markets, with their cozy ambiance and unique gifts, creating a magical festive atmosphere. While many European countries offer spectacular Christmas markets set against picturesque backdrops, these destinations can often be expensive during the holiday season. However, there is a European gem that provides a budget-friendly winter escape – Riga, the capital of Latvia.

Riga, known for its historic Old Town and stunning Art Nouveau architecture, offers a delightful Christmas market experience at affordable prices. The heart of the festive season in Riga is the traditional Riga Christmas Market in Dome Square, bustling with stalls offering a variety of wintery street-food delights and authentic Latvian cuisine. Visitors can also enjoy mulled wines, festive cocktails, and explore the handcrafted goods of local Latvian artisans.

The market is a treasure trove for unique Christmas gifts, including beeswax candles, gingerbread, socks, wool gloves, and DIY kits for creating wreaths and decorative items. Adding to the festive ambiance are music performances by DJs, choirs, and folk ensembles throughout the market season from November 28 to January 4.

Riga’s allure extends beyond the Christmas market, with its vibrant cultural scene, colorful architecture, and a bustling city center filled with shops and cozy eateries. What sets Riga apart is its affordability, as highlighted by the annual Post Office Christmas Markets Barometer, which ranks Riga as one of the most cost-effective destinations for a weekend Christmas market getaway compared to cities like Copenhagen and Vienna, known for their higher expenses.

For a two-night stay in Riga during the Christmas market season, including accommodation and flights for two, the total cost is estimated at £377.00. This makes Riga a more budget-friendly option compared to Copenhagen and Vienna, where similar amenities can cost significantly more. Direct return flights to Riga from various UK airports start from £20, offering travelers affordable access to this charming European city.

Laura Plunkett, head of Travel Money at Post Office, emphasizes the importance of considering currency fluctuations and travel costs when planning a European holiday. With careful planning and budget-conscious choices, travelers can maximize savings and enjoy a memorable Christmas market experience in a vibrant city like Riga.
